Using Cast Iron - Advantages And Disadvantages
Using actors iron cooking equipment in the kitchen has its benefits and drawbacks. One of the main advantages is its excellent warmth retention, which ensures even cooking. Furthermore, food preparation with cast iron can add a percentage of iron to your food, providing possible wellness advantages. Nonetheless, it's important to keep in mind that cast iron kitchenware calls for proper spices and upkeep to prevent corrosion. An additional consideration is the weight of actors iron, which may be a drawback for some people. In spite of these elements, utilizing cast iron cooking equipment can lead to flavorful and high-grade cooking outcomes.

The Trouble with Nonstick/Teflon Pots And Pans
Nonstick kitchenware, such as Teflon, can launch harmful chemicals like PFOA when warmed. These chemicals have been related to health and wellness concerns including the inability to conceive and cancer. Additionally, the nonstick coating can quickly scrape, exposing food to these poisonous products. Unique treatment is needed when utilizing Teflon kitchenware, as high warm, metal tools, and rough cleaners can damage the layer. It is suggested to pick much safer options such as stainless-steel or cast iron kitchenware.

Do BPA-Free Products Mean 100% Safety?
Are BPA-free items totally secure? While they are safer than those having BPA, it is necessary to bear in mind that BPA is just one of numerous potentially damaging chemicals in pots and pans and utensils. Seek safe options or ones made from all-natural materials like wood or bamboo. Always focus on security.
